U.S. drawn into Group D at U20 World Cup
The U.S. Under-20 Women's National Team faces a tough draw at this year's World Cup in Costa Rica.
MORE: Sign up for a Premier Subscription
Drawn into Group D, the United States faces Japan, the Netherlands and Ghana at this year's competition.
This year's U20 World Cup takes place from August 10-28, with 16 teams set to compete. The U.S. U20s qualified for the World Cup as Concacaf Champions, defeating Mexico by a 2-0 score in the final.

2022 U20 World Cup Draw
Group A: Costa Rica, Australia, Spain, Brazil
Group B: Germany, Colombia, New Zealand, Mexico
Group C: France, Nigeria, Canada, Korea Republic
Group D: Japan, Netherlands, Ghana, USA
